I wouldn’t panic too much yet, as going off periods isn’t always accurate. Both my two previous pregnancies I was measured a week or so behind but I was expecting it as I was tracking ovulation and knew that my cycles are longer than average and I ovulate late. For this pregnancy I wasn’t tracking ovulation but I still knew I had longer cycles and sure enough when I went for an early private scan I was bang on (just going off when I started testing positive which for me is 9dpo)

So if you’re only going off period it’s completely possible that you had an odd month and ovulated later than usual and so will be ‘further behind’. I know the spotting is making matters more complicated but as long as it doesn’t get worse than as above unfortunately you’ll just have to wait out the next couple weeks which is torture. If you need some reassurance before your scan, ask your doctor if you can test your pregnancy hCG. I had my blood work done every two days between my two scans and being able to watch the numbers rise and increase was so reassuring, they should double every 48 hours roughly if it’s viable. My OB had ordered mine, but she told me that most walk-in clinics can run them as well.

Induction experience

I just wanted to share my experience with being induced as I wasn’t sure what to expect and thought it may help others.

I opted for the foley balloon which was inserted at 8am Saturday morning, I had to stay in hospital due to hypertension and protein urine however usually you can just go home once this has been done. The insertion of the balloon was not painful, was slightly uncomfortable as there was slight pressure. I actually found having the cervix checked prior to be worse (again not painful at this point just uncomfortable) The balloon had little effect and after having it removed I was still only 1cm. Removal also was pain free and hardly even noticeable.

I then had my first dose of the gel and definitely noticed a difference, I started experiencing period like cramps almost immediately however they were light and manageable. After 6 hours I had another cervix check and although my cervix was soft it was still only 1cm and was only open at the front. I had another dose of the gel and felt an increase in pressure and more intense cramping where I now required pain relief (codeine). After another 6 hours I had another cervix check and I had now dilated to 2-3cm however was still quite difficult to get all the way through so a third gel was recommended which I agreed to.

Almost immediately I noticed the difference and was in considerable pain, I had paracetamol and codeine however the contractions had now become intense and a lot closer together (around 3 minutes apart). After a couple of hours I had my last cervix check and was 4cm and taken down to the Labour ward to have my waters broken and an epidural.

I had been in my room for approx 20minutes when my waters broke by themselves and I was now 10cm and actively pushing…. There was no time for the epidural and my beautiful girl arrived into the world within 2 minutes of pushing.

All in all I would say the cramps/contractions were manageable up until the third gel where it became pretty unbearable however it was for a very short time a gas and air helped take the edge off. The worst part about any of it was actually the later cervix checks where after stimulating the cervix my contractions were at their most painful.

If I had to be induced again I would skip the balloon and opt for the gels immediately as thy had a quicker effect and I would have been out a lot sooner if I had done this to begin with.
